Summarising the article : 

This article from the New York Times outlines the changes of the work force of the federal government. It showcases the actions taken by the government to clear the “bloated public sector”. Mr.Trump has upended the civil rights act of 1964, by rolling back on the “aggressively enforced affirmative action in hiring and anti-discrimination rules” by the federal government. His decisions were supported by the White House, and the supreme court which gave the green light to continue with the mass firings. 

Many private sector companies have also taken this as a motivation to decrease their diversity and equity. The employees with any connections to the D.E.I are assumed to be targeted by the mass firings. Moreover, the employees who have been fired conclude many assumptions have been made regarding their race, health and its connection to their ability to carry out a job well. 

The US office of personnel management has also sent out an order to “cease disseminating information regarding the composition of the agency’s work force based on race, sex, color, religion or national origin.” Without this data, it will be hard to calculate the changes made by Mr.Trump’s term to the federal work force. 

The national women’s law center published a report analysing the now deleted data, which concluded that the agencies employing the highest percentage of women and people of color had suffered from the deepest pay cuts. It is also stated the poor example the federal government presents by cutting off women, and people of color to the private sector.

  • How would you frame a counterargument?
    • The federal workforce reductions may be part of a broader government policy to improve efficiency or reduce spending, rather than being intentionally discriminatory.
      Workforce changes might be influenced by factors unrelated to race or gender, such as seniority, job performance, or restructuring priorities.
